Nicky Litchfield
Pastel artist Nicky Litchfield grew up in Wiltshire, but now lives and works in Lancashire. As a child her weekends and summe4rs were often spent at her grandparents farm in Marlborough, and it was there her lifelong love of nature began.
Predominantly an animal artist, her paintings often capture private moments-a sleeping calf, a scratching pig, lambs playing. Working mostly in pastels she enjoys how the medium enables her to both paint and draw at the same time. The medium allows her paintings to be colourful and vibrant, whilst at the same time makes it possible for her to depict her subjects in an impressionistic and sensitive way.
Since winning the Society for All Artists, Artist of the Year Award Animal/Wildlife category in 2008, Nickys work has become much in demand. She is a member of the Association of Animal Artists and exhibits in several galleries and as part of group shows
